Quetta: Balochistan Education Department Faces Rs 6.4 Billion Irregularities Revealed in Special Audit

Quetta:A **special audit report** presented in the **Balochistan Assembly** has uncovered **financial irregularities amounting to Rs 6.4 billion** in the accounts of the Directorate of Schools, Balochistan’s Education Department, for the period **2017–2022**.

According to the **Auditor General of Pakistan’s report**, major findings include:

* **90 lakh textbooks** were never distributed to students over five years.
* An unauthorized payment of **Rs 2.59 billion** was made for textbook printing **without official approval**.
* **Records worth Rs 1.11 billion** were not provided to the audit team.
* **Unused funds** amounting to **Rs 362 million** remained idle during the five-year period.
* Rs **301 million** were kept without proper documentation or approval.
* Payments worth **Rs 116 million** were made irregularly through Drawing and Disbursing Officers (DDOs).
* Due to slow implementation of the **EMIS (Education Management Information System)** project, **Rs 422 million** went unutilized.

Further irregularities include:

* A **loss of Rs 1.83 billion** due to **purchases made without tenders or procedural compliance**.
* Luxury items worth **Rs 11.4 million** were bought for official vehicles without open tendering.
* Rs **11.7 million** were spent on **ghost schools** without tender processes.
* An additional **Rs 260 million** was spent on transport **without estimates or tenders**.
* **Fuel and vehicle repair costs** showed discrepancies of **Rs 23.3 million**.
* **366 employees** were hired **in excess of sanctioned posts**.

The report, spanning five years of financial oversight, has been forwarded to the **Balochistan Assembly’s Standing Committee** for further investigation.

The revelations raise serious concerns over **governance, transparency, and accountability** within the province’s education sector, which continues to face chronic underperformance and resource constraints.
